Step 1: Identify Your Stem Type
Before measuring, it’s important to know what kind of stem you have. There are two main types: threadless and threaded.
Visual guide about How to Measure Bike Stem
Image source: mrmamil.com
Threadless Stems
Most modern bikes—road, mountain, and hybrid—use threadless stems. These clamp directly onto the steerer tube above the headset. They’re lightweight, easy to adjust, and allow for quick handlebar height changes. You’ll recognize them by the single bolt (or two bolts on some models) that secures the stem to the steerer tube.
Threaded Stems
Older bikes, especially vintage road bikes or city bikes, may have threaded stems. These screw into the steerer tube and are adjusted by turning a bolt on top of the stem. They’re less common today but still found on classic models. Measuring a threaded stem is slightly different, so identifying your type is the first step.
Step 2: Measure Stem Length
Stem length is the distance from the center of the steerer tube clamp bolt to the center of the handlebar clamp. This measurement determines how far your handlebars extend from the front wheel.
How to Measure
- Locate the center of the bolt that clamps the stem to the steerer tube. This is usually on the front or side of the stem.
- Find the center of the handlebar clamp—the part that wraps around your handlebars.
- Use a ruler or tape measure to measure the straight-line distance between these two points.
- Record the measurement in millimeters (mm). Most stems range from 60mm to 130mm.
For example, if the distance is 90mm, you have a 90mm stem. This is a common length for road bikes, offering a balanced reach.
Pro Tip
If your stem has a slight rise or drop, measure along the centerline of the stem body, not along the curve. This ensures accuracy.
Step 3: Measure Stem Angle
The angle of your stem affects your riding posture. A positive angle raises the handlebars; a negative angle lowers them. Most stems are labeled with their angle, but you can measure it yourself if needed.
How to Measure
- Use a protractor or angle finder tool. Place it against the stem body and the horizontal plane of the ground.
- Read the angle where the stem rises or drops from horizontal.
- Common angles include +6°, +10°, +17°, and -6°. Some stems are reversible, offering two angles in one.
For instance, a +10° stem raises the bars slightly, ideal for comfort on long rides. A -6° stem drops the bars for a more aerodynamic position.
Alternative Method
If you don’t have an angle finder, compare your stem to a known reference. Many online retailers list stem angles in product descriptions. You can also take a side photo and use photo editing tools to estimate the angle.
Step 4: Measure Steerer Tube Diameter
The steerer tube is the part of the fork that inserts into the bike’s head tube. Your stem must match its diameter to fit properly.
Common Sizes
- 1 inch (25.4mm): Found on older or vintage bikes.
- 1 1/8 inch (28.6mm): Standard on most modern road, mountain, and hybrid bikes.
- 1.25 inch (31.8mm): Less common, used on some downhill or fat bikes.
To measure, use a caliper or ruler across the outside of the steerer tube (above the headset). Most riders can identify 1 1/8″ by eye, but measuring ensures accuracy.
Why It Matters
Using a stem with the wrong steerer tube diameter can damage your fork or cause unsafe handling. Always double-check this measurement before buying a new stem.
Step 5: Measure Handlebar Clamp Diameter
Your stem must also match the diameter of your handlebars. Most stems are designed for specific clamp sizes.
Common Handlebar Diameters
- 25.4mm: Older mountain bikes and some city bikes.
- 31.8mm: Standard on modern mountain, road, and gravel bikes.
- 35mm: Used on some high-end mountain bikes for added stiffness.
Measure the center section of your handlebars where the stem clamps. Use a caliper for precision. If your handlebars are labeled (e.g., “31.8”), that’s your clamp diameter.
Tip
Some stems come with shim kits to fit multiple diameters. Check the product details if you’re unsure.
Troubleshooting Common Issues
Even with careful measurement, problems can arise. Here’s how to handle common issues:
Stem Won’t Fit the Steerer Tube
If your new stem doesn’t slide onto the steerer tube, double-check the diameter. A 1 1/8″ stem won’t fit a 1″ tube. You may need a shim or a different stem.
Handlebars Feel Too High or Low
This is often due to stem angle. Try a stem with a higher or lower rise. Alternatively, adjust spacers under the stem (on threadless systems) to fine-tune height.
Bike Feels Unstable or Twitchy
A stem that’s too short can make steering feel nervous. Consider a slightly longer stem for more stability, especially on road or touring bikes.
Stem Slips or Creaks
This usually means the bolts aren’t tight enough or the surfaces aren’t clean. Remove the stem, clean the steerer tube and clamp, and tighten bolts to the manufacturer’s torque specification.
